SEDEX SMETA and ETI Base Code Gap Audit training

Introduction
This three-day training aims to achieve a significant level of understanding of the SMETA 4-Pillar Audits Auditing against ETI Base Code, and SEDEX SMETA. As it is a Gap Auditing training, this training does not address implementation of the codes.

A SMETA 4-Pillar audit comprises: – Labour Standards -Health & Safety – .Environment – Business Practices.

Objectives:
At the end of the training programme participants will gain:-

1. Understand the requirements of Ethical Trade Initiative (ETI) Base Code and Sedex Members Ethical Trade Audit (SMETA) r in the context of an audit.
2. How to identify and eliminate potential problems.
3. Learn how to plan and prepare an audit, gather objective evidence, analyse and interpret information in order to determine conformance with requirements.
4. The checks needed to ensure that previously identified problems have been corrected.
